PV brackets can be divided into three types: fixed, tilt-adjustable, and auto-tracking type, and its connection method generally has two forms of welding and assembly. . A PV bracket is a support structure that arranges and fixes the spacing of PV modules in a certain orientation and angle according to the specific geographic location, climate, and solar resource conditions of the PV power generation system construction. In a solar photovoltaic power system, each panel should ideally track the sun during the day to obtain the maximum possible energy. Unfortunately, this is often too expensive to implement, and most small solar power systems employ fixed panels. Are solar photovoltaic systems eligible for a tax credit?
Solar photovoltaic (PV) systems installed in 2020 and 2021 are eligible for a 26% tax credit. In August 2022, Congress passed an extension of the investment tax credit (ITC,) raising it to 30% for installations between 2022-2032. (Systems installed on or before December 31, 2019, were also eligible for a 30% tax credit.)
